Raymore’s clay-heavy soil compacts under foot traffic and mowing equipment, cutting off the oxygen and water movement that grass roots need. Annual core aeration punches 2–3 inch holes across the lawn surface and breaks up that compaction — and fall is the only correct window to pair it with fescue overseeding before winter establishes the new seed. Mulch Ado About Nothing Lawn Care handles both in one visit: core aeration pulls plugs across the entire lawn, and overseeding follows immediately into the loosened soil. The result is a measurably denser, healthier lawn by the following spring.

For fescue lawns — the most common grass type in Raymore's — the window is September 1 through October 15. Soil temperatures are cooling but still warm enough for germination (65–70°F), and the new seed has 6–8 weeks to establish before the first hard frost. Aerating in spring is possible but risks disturbing seed that hasn’t established and competes with spring weed pressure.

Clay particles are fine and pack tightly under any consistent pressure — mowing equipment, kids, dogs, even foot traffic. That compaction closes the pore spaces in the soil that grass roots need for oxygen and water. A core aerator pulls 2–3 inch plugs from the surface and lets those channels refill with air and water. In Raymore's’s heavy clay, skipping aeration for 2–3 years results in visibly thinner turf and increased weed pressure.

Tall fescue is the right answer for almost all Raymore's residential lawns. It handles both the summer heat and the winter cold in KC’s transition zone, tolerates the clay soil well, and holds up to moderate traffic. We use improved turf-type tall fescue blends — not the wide-blade pasture fescue you’d find at a big box store. Zoysia lawns are overseeded differently (or not at all); we discuss the right approach when we evaluate your specific lawn.

Yes, and it’s the most critical part of getting the seed to germinate. For the first 2 weeks after overseeding, the seed needs to stay moist — light watering twice a day (15 minutes each) is the standard approach. After germination, you transition to deeper, less frequent watering to push roots down. We walk through the watering schedule when we finish the job.
